Gems are items in Xenoblade Chronicles 3 and Future Redeemed that can be equipped to characters to provide certain advantages in battle, such as raising the user's stats.
Gems come in four different categories: Defender, Attacker, Healer, and Specialty. These categories have no mechanical effect, merely denoting the gem's color and which role it is most recommended for. Each gem comes in ten different ranks.
Crafting[edit]
Gems are craftable at most Rest Spots that are not canteens. Gems are made by combining various materials together. In addition to various other Collectible requirements, each gem requires at least one gemstone to act as its base, and all levels above the first require Ether Cylinders as well.
If the player wishes, they can pay Gold Nopon Coins to receive a gem instead of crafting it. The resulting gem is the same.
Level | Gemstone | Ether Cylinders | Coin Cost |
---|---|---|---|
I | Gemstone | 0 | 1 |
II | Gemstone | 1 | 4 |
III | Gemstone | 1 | 8 |
IV | Pure Gemstone | 1 | 14 |
V | Pure Gemstone | 2 | 20 |
VI | Pure Gemstone | 2 | 28 |
VII | Ultra Pure Gemstone | 2 | 40 |
VIII | Ultra Pure Gemstone x2 | 3 | 55 |
IX | Ultra Pure Gemstone x3 | 3 | 75 |
X | Ultra Pure Gemstone x5 | 3 | 99 |
Crafting a gem is instant, with no additional mechanics beyond providing the necessary materials. After crafting gems and closing the interface, the player is shown a cutscene of Riku and a randomly-chosen party member crafting the gem, with dialogue between that party member and the currently-controlled character.
In Future Redeemed, gem crafting becomes available after collecting the Happy Camper Gear at the end of Elevator Repairs. Gems can initially only be crafted up to level III; completing The Derelict Ether Furnace allows for them to be crafted to level V. Gems can be crafted either at Rest Spots or at the ether furnace after its restoration.
Usage[edit]
Gems can be equipped to characters via the Characters menu. At first, characters can only equip one gem, but extra slots are unlocked as they level up - the second slot unlocks at level 20, while the third unlocks at level 40.
While they are obtained as inventory items, gems behave more like unlockables. Once a gem is obtained, the player is not allowed to make a second copy of that gem of equal type and rank, nor a gem of the same type but lower rank. In addition, crafting a gem allows all characters to equip it at once, though each character can only equip it in one slot at a time.
Heroes are automatically equipped with gems that cannot be changed by the player. Their gems increase in rank as they level up, and they can equip gems the player has not crafted yet.
List of Gems[edit]
Name | Type | Effect |
---|---|---|
Tailwind | Defender | Increases Agility |
Steel Protection | Defender | Increases Block Rate. |
Ultimate Counter | Defender | Deals damage when you take damage. |
Brimming Spirit | Defender | Boosts aggro generated when using Arts. |
Perilous Presence | Defender | Start each battle with aggro. |
Steelcleaver | Attacker | Increases Attack. |
Accurate Grace | Attacker | Increases Dexterity. |
Analyze Weakness | Attacker | Increases critical hit damage bonus. |
Swelling Scourge | Attacker | Boosts power of debuffs applied to enemies. |
Refined Incantation | Attacker | Extends duration timers of debuffs applied to enemies. |
Lifebearer | Healer | Increases Healing. |
Soothing Breath | Healer | When helping an incapacitated ally, revives them with more HP; also raises Healing. |
Lifesaving Expertise | Healer | Boosts speed of ally revival and raises Healing. |
Swelling Blessing | Healer | Boosts power of buff effects issued by self. |
Refined Blessing | Healer | Extends duration of buff effects issued by self. |
Ironclad | Specialist | Increases maximum HP. |
Steady Striker | Specialist | Shortens auto-attack interval. |
Doublestrike | Specialist | Adds a chance to strike twice per auto-attack. |
Empowered Combo | Specialist | When canceling, boosts damage dealt. |
Disperse Bloodlust | Specialist | Reduces aggro generated when using Arts. |
Flowing Form | Specialist | Increases the performance speed of auto-attacks and shortens their interval. |
Trivia[edit]
- A number of unused key items exist within the game's code: "Gemcrafting 101", "Fine Attack Gems", "Adept Attack Gems", "Master Attack Gems", "Elder Attack Gems", and equivalents for Defense Gems/Healing Gems/Assorted Gems. The item captions suggest that they are formulae for creating gems; it is possible that higher-rank gems of the various types would have been unlocked with these.
